Output 6660c9dd8518038a024bd0d8e528b224912318a79f1a3af9f974f47705e4f232:1

value
29958400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b3c28fda522bfe1d9533b9ffb957838afa0fd81 OP_EQUALVERIFY OP_CHECKSIG
address
14wc8FLQXZ3hC9E6EMv7PsuuM2qbFVFzXB
transaction
6660c9dd8518038a024bd0d8e528b224912318a79f1a3af9f974f47705e4f232
spent
true